Families in Suwanee, GA can choose from several child care options based on their schedule, budget, and the level of consistency they need. Many families work with nannies who provide regular, in-home care and support daily routines, while others rely on babysitters for part-time, after-school, or occasional care. Some households may also consider live-in nannies, which can be a good fit for families who need extended coverage or more flexible hours. Additional options may include caregivers who help with school pick-ups, homework, meals, or bedtime routines. When choosing a child care provider in Suwanee, GA, it’s important to look for experience with your child’s age group, a caregiving style that aligns with your family’s values, and clear communication habits. Many families also consider reliability, flexibility with schedules, and how comfortable the provider is handling daily routines like meals, naps, and activities. Reviewing references, reading feedback from other families, and having open conversations about expectations can help you assess trust and fit. A provider who is attentive, consistent, and responsive can make a meaningful difference in your child’s day-to-day care.
